package com.shatteredpixel.shatteredpixeldungeon.levels.rooms.standard;
import com.shatteredpixel.shatteredpixeldungeon.Dungeon;
import com.shatteredpixel.shatteredpixeldungeon.levels.Level;
import com.shatteredpixel.shatteredpixeldungeon.levels.Terrain;
import com.shatteredpixel.shatteredpixeldungeon.levels.painters.Painter;
import com.watabou.utils.Point;
import com.watabou.utils.Random;
//TODO honestly this might work better as a type of tunnel room
public class BridgeRoom extends StandardRoom {
@Override
public void paint(Level level) {
Painter.fill( level, this, Terrain.WALL );
for (Door door : connected.values()) {
door.set( Door.Type.REGULAR );
}
Painter.fill( level, this, 1,
!Dungeon.bossLevel() && !Dungeon.bossLevel( Dungeon.depth + 1 ) && Random.Int( 3 ) == 0 ?
Terrain.CHASM :
Terrain.WATER );
Point door1 = null;
Point door2 = null;
for (Point p : connected.values()) {
if (door1 == null) {
door1 = p;
} else {
door2 = p;
}
}
if ((door1.x == left && door2.x == right) ||
(door1.x == right && door2.x == left)) {
int s = width() / 2;
Painter.drawInside( level, this, door1, s, Terrain.EMPTY_SP );
Painter.drawInside( level, this, door2, s, Terrain.EMPTY_SP );
Painter.fill( level, center().x, Math.min( door1.y, door2.y ), 1, Math.abs( door1.y - door2.y ) + 1, Terrain.EMPTY_SP );
} else
if ((door1.y == top && door2.y == bottom) ||
(door1.y == bottom && door2.y == top)) {
int s = height() / 2;
Painter.drawInside( level, this, door1, s, Terrain.EMPTY_SP );
Painter.drawInside( level, this, door2, s, Terrain.EMPTY_SP );
Painter.fill( level, Math.min( door1.x, door2.x ), center().y, Math.abs( door1.x - door2.x ) + 1, 1, Terrain.EMPTY_SP );
} else
if (door1.x == door2.x) {
Painter.fill( level, door1.x == left ? left + 1 : right - 1, Math.min( door1.y, door2.y ), 1, Math.abs( door1.y - door2.y ) + 1, Terrain.EMPTY_SP );
} else
if (door1.y == door2.y) {
Painter.fill( level, Math.min( door1.x, door2.x ), door1.y == top ? top + 1 : bottom - 1, Math.abs( door1.x - door2.x ) + 1, 1, Terrain.EMPTY_SP );
} else
if (door1.y == top || door1.y == bottom) {
Painter.drawInside( level, this, door1, Math.abs( door1.y - door2.y ), Terrain.EMPTY_SP );
Painter.drawInside( level, this, door2, Math.abs( door1.x - door2.x ), Terrain.EMPTY_SP );
} else
if (door1.x == left || door1.x == right) {
Painter.drawInside( level, this, door1, Math.abs( door1.x - door2.x ), Terrain.EMPTY_SP );
Painter.drawInside( level, this, door2, Math.abs( door1.y - door2.y ), Terrain.EMPTY_SP );
}
}
}

package com.shatteredpixel.shatteredpixeldungeon.levels.rooms.standard;
import com.shatteredpixel.shatteredpixeldungeon.levels.Level;
import com.shatteredpixel.shatteredpixeldungeon.levels.Terrain;
import com.shatteredpixel.shatteredpixeldungeon.levels.painters.Painter;
import com.shatteredpixel.shatteredpixeldungeon.levels.traps.FireTrap;
import com.watabou.utils.Random;
public class BurnedRoom extends StandardRoom {
@Override
public void paint(Level level) {
Painter.fill( level, this, Terrain.WALL );
for (Door door : connected.values()) {
door.set( Door.Type.REGULAR );
}
for (int i=top + 1; i < bottom; i++) {
for (int j=left + 1; j < right; j++) {
int cell = i * level.width() + j;
int t = Terrain.EMBERS;
switch (Random.Int( 5 )) {
case 0:
t = Terrain.EMPTY;
break;
case 1:
t = Terrain.TRAP;
level.setTrap(new FireTrap().reveal(), cell);
break;
case 2:
t = Terrain.SECRET_TRAP;
level.setTrap(new FireTrap().hide(), cell);
break;
case 3:
t = Terrain.INACTIVE_TRAP;
FireTrap trap = new FireTrap();
trap.reveal().active = false;
level.setTrap(trap, cell);
break;
}
level.map[cell] = t;
}
}
}
}

package com.shatteredpixel.shatteredpixeldungeon.levels.rooms.standard;
import com.shatteredpixel.shatteredpixeldungeon.levels.Level;
import com.shatteredpixel.shatteredpixeldungeon.levels.Terrain;
import com.shatteredpixel.shatteredpixeldungeon.levels.painters.Painter;
import com.watabou.utils.Point;
import com.watabou.utils.Random;
public class FissureRoom extends StandardRoom {
@Override
public void paint(Level level) {
Painter.fill( level, this, Terrain.WALL );
for (Door door : connected.values()) {
door.set( Door.Type.REGULAR );
}
Painter.fill( level, this, 1, Terrain.EMPTY );
if (square() <= 25){
//just fill in one tile if the room is tiny
Point p = center();
Painter.set( level, p.x, p.y, Terrain.CHASM);
} else {
int smallestDim = Math.min(width(), height());
int floorW = (int)Math.sqrt(smallestDim);
//chance for a tile at the edge of the floor to remain a floor tile
float edgeFloorChance = (float)Math.sqrt(smallestDim) % 1;
//the wider the floor the more edge chances tend toward 50%
edgeFloorChance = (edgeFloorChance + (floorW-1)*0.5f) / (float)floorW;
for (int i=top + 2; i <= bottom - 2; i++) {
for (int j=left + 2; j <= right - 2; j++) {
int v = Math.min( i - top, bottom - i );
int h = Math.min( j - left, right - j );
if (Math.min( v, h ) > floorW
|| (Math.min( v, h ) == floorW && Random.Float() > edgeFloorChance)) {
Painter.set( level, j, i, Terrain.CHASM );
}
}
}
}
}
}

package com.shatteredpixel.shatteredpixeldungeon.levels.rooms.standard;
import com.shatteredpixel.shatteredpixeldungeon.levels.Level;
import com.shatteredpixel.shatteredpixeldungeon.levels.Terrain;
import com.shatteredpixel.shatteredpixeldungeon.levels.painters.Painter;
import com.watabou.utils.Random;
public class StripedRoom extends StandardRoom {
@Override
public void paint(Level level) {
Painter.fill( level, this, Terrain.WALL );
for (Door door : connected.values()) {
door.set( Door.Type.REGULAR );
}
Painter.fill( level, this, 1 , Terrain.EMPTY_SP );
if (width() > height() || (width() == height() && Random.Int(2) == 0)) {
for (int i=left + 2; i < right; i += 2) {
Painter.fill( level, i, top + 1, 1, height() - 2, Terrain.HIGH_GRASS );
}
} else {
for (int i=top + 2; i < bottom; i += 2) {
Painter.fill( level, left + 1, i, width() - 2, 1, Terrain.HIGH_GRASS );
}
}
}
}

package com.shatteredpixel.shatteredpixeldungeon.levels.rooms.standard;
import com.shatteredpixel.shatteredpixeldungeon.items.Generator;
import com.shatteredpixel.shatteredpixeldungeon.items.Item;
import com.shatteredpixel.shatteredpixeldungeon.levels.Level;
import com.shatteredpixel.shatteredpixeldungeon.levels.Terrain;
import com.shatteredpixel.shatteredpixeldungeon.levels.painters.Painter;
import com.watabou.utils.Point;
import com.watabou.utils.Random;
public class StudyRoom extends StandardRoom {
@Override
public int minWidth() {
return Math.max(super.minWidth(), 7);
}
@Override
public int minHeight() {
return Math.max(super.minHeight(), 7);
}
@Override
public void paint(Level level) {
Painter.fill( level, this, Terrain.WALL );
for (Door door : connected.values()) {
door.set( Door.Type.REGULAR );
}
Painter.fill( level, this, 1 , Terrain.BOOKSHELF );
Painter.fill( level, this, 2 , Terrain.EMPTY_SP );
for (Point door : connected.values()) {
if (door.x == left) {
Painter.set( level, door.x + 1, door.y, Terrain.EMPTY );
} else if (door.x == right) {
Painter.set( level, door.x - 1, door.y, Terrain.EMPTY );
} else if (door.y == top) {
Painter.set( level, door.x, door.y + 1, Terrain.EMPTY );
} else if (door.y == bottom) {
Painter.set( level, door.x , door.y - 1, Terrain.EMPTY );
}
}
Point center = center();
Painter.set( level, center, Terrain.PEDESTAL );
if (Random.Int(2) != 0){
Item prize = level.findPrizeItem();
if (prize != null) {
level.drop(prize, (center.x + center.y * level.width()));
return;
}
}
level.drop(Generator.random( Random.oneOf(
Generator.Category.POTION,
Generator.Category.SCROLL)), (center.x + center.y * level.width()));
}
}
